Now, if you want to have realistic render times with radiosity and
reflection or refraction, there is a trick most people do. Basically
the idea is to calculate radiosity first, then render
reflection/refraction. This is done in two steps. First, remove all
reflection, transparency and refraction from your objects, and render
the scene with:

always_sample on 
save_file "radiosity_file.dat"

This will calculate the radiosity contribution of all objects,
including reflective and refractive ones, without going through the
pain of including reflection and refraction in the render times. As a
bonus, this render can be done using lower image resolution settings
(no anti-aliasing and half the height and width).

Then, on the second stage, bring back your transparency, refraction
and reflection and use these settings:

always_sample off 
load_file "radiosity_file.dat" 
preview_start 1 preview_end 1

This will load the radiosity data already calculated and will not
calculate any more radiosity samples, which is the idea (it is very
slow with reflection and refraction). Render at normal resolution,
anti-aliasing and all.

This same trick is also applicable when you want to continue a trace
with radiosity - save the radiosity date in the first stage, then
start the real render using the second settings - you can continue
that render as often as you want to.
